Company Description St Clair Mechanical Inc., founded in 2000, is a full-service, multi-discipline contractor specializing in mechanical, electrical, and civil projects. Centrally located in Brigden, ON, the company operates extensive enclosed and heated fabrication facilities, supported by large tool and material storage areas and secured laydown space. SCM focuses on above- and below-grade high-pressure piping fabrication and self-performs field installations using its own Civil, Electrical, and Crane divisions. The company maintains a robust mobile fleet and full-service Electrical division capable of handling design, procurement, installations, QAQC, and project management for diverse projects. As a proud supporter of The Canadian Council for Aboriginal Business and partner of The Three Fires Group, SCM emphasizes safety and successful outcomes across new construction, maintenance, and turnaround work. Role Description The Health and Safety Coordinator is a full-time, on-site role based in Brigden, ON. This position is responsible for implementing and maintaining health and safety programs across mechanical, electrical, and civil operations, ensuring compliance with applicable legislation, company policies, and client requirements. Day-to-day tasks include conducting workplace inspections, hazard assessments, and incident investigations; developing and updating safety procedures and documentation; and supporting the creation and delivery of safety training for team members. The role collaborates closely with project managers, supervisors, and field crews to promote a strong safety culture, monitor corrective actions, and track safety performance metrics. The coordinator also assists with EHS reporting, prepares required documentation for audits, and participates in planning meetings to identify and mitigate risks before work begins. Qualifications Candidates should possess strong knowledge of Health & Safety and Workplace Safety principles, including relevant regulations and industry best practices. Candidates should possess skills in Safety Training delivery, including developing training materials, conducting orientations, and facilitating toolbox talks. Post-secondary education in Occupational Health and Safety, Environmental Health, or a related field, or equivalent combination of training and experience. Certifications such as CRSP, CHSC, or equivalent are considered an asset. Experience in industrial, construction, or mechanical contracting environments is highly beneficial. Strong communication, documentation, and interpersonal skills, with the ability to work collaboratively across diverse teams. Proficiency with standard office software and safety management systems, and a valid driver’s license for local site visits.
